Baked Berry Protein Crumble

Baking mixed berries under a crisp oat-almond topping, served with a velvety protein-rich yogurt swirl.

NUTRITION

507kcal
Protein
52.9g
Fat
11.9g
Carbs
55.5g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

1 cup mixed berries

0.25 cup rolled oats

1 tbsp almond flour

1 tsp coconut oil

0.5 tbsp maple syrup

0.25 tsp ground cinnamon

0.13 tsp sea salt

1 cup non-fat Greek yogurt

1 scoop vanilla protein powder

1 tsp water

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at your oven to 375°F.

  • 2

    Place the mixed berries into a small oven-safe ramekin or individual baking dish.

  • 3

    In a small mixing bowl, combine the rolled oats, almond flour, ground cinnamon, and sea salt.

  • 4

    Stir in the melted coconut oil and maple syrup until the mixture forms a crumbly texture.

  • 5

    Sprinkle the oat crumble evenly over the berries in the ramekin.

  • 6

    Bake for 15-20 minutes until the berry juices are bubbling and the topping is golden brown.

  • 7

    While the crumble bakes, whisk together the Greek yogurt and vanilla protein powder until completely smooth, adding a teaspoon of water if needed to reach a velvety consistency.

  • 8

    Top the warm berry crumble with the protein yogurt and serve immediately.
